Riverdale Is Doing Another Musical - And Yes, Jughead Is Singing!

Now THIS is the update to Heathers we deserve

Megan Vick

Riverdale is getting back in the groove with another musical episode. This time the Scooby gang is tackling Heathers with Cheryl (Madelaine Petsch) taking center stage as Heather Chandler. The musical is based on the 1989 film starring Winona Ryder and Christian Slater about four girls named Heather who are the bitchiest girls in all of Ohio, until newcomer Veronica (Ryder) and her boyfriend decide to take deadly action to give the Heathers what they deserve.

"Last year, we had a blast doing Carrie. This year, we wanted to honor another iconic teen movie. Heathers: The Musical is BIG FUN, with great roles for the Riverdale kids," said executive producer Roberto Aguirre-Sacasa in a statement before teasing, "And everyone is singing..."

Yeah, you read that right. Jughead (Cole Sprouse) sat out all of the singing and dancing involved in Carrie: The Musical last season, but it looks like we'll be seeing that hamburger loving weirdo doing a step-ball-change before we die. Or at the very least, singing an emo anthem. However, he won't actually be in the stage production. You can check out Cheryl's co-stars in the poster below. Kevin (Casey Cott) will once again helm the musical as the student director.

*Please note that Archie (KJ Apa) will not only survive his bear attack, but be back in Riverdale in time to take the second male lead role in the play. It remains to be seen if he will be a werewolf (werebear?), though.

The musical episode will feature nine songs and air Wednesday, March 15 at 8/7c.

Riverdale continues Wednesdays at 8/7c on The CW.
